摘要
Increased expression of microRNA-500a (miR-500a) has been reported in the serum of h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) patients. However, the biological effects and mechanisms of miR-500a in hepatoma cells remain unclear. In this study, we found that miR-500a expression was up-regulated in HCC cell lines and tissues, and that high levels of miR-500a was associated with poor prognosis. We found that miR500a upregulation promoted migration and invasion in two hepatoma cell lines, HCCLM3 and SMMC7721, while miR-500a downregulation had the opposite effect. We demonstrated that miR-500a activates the Wnt/beta-catenin signaling pathway by directly binding to the 3'-untranslated region (UTR) of SFRP2 and GSK-3 beta mRNA. In conclusion, our results indicate miR-500a promotes HCC migration and invasion through activating Wnt/beta-catenin signaling by directly binding to SFPR2 and GSK-3 beta.
